My V-male Eye-gor, his toe nails are killing me! Anything special you do to wear them down? He has natural (cured) large grapevine in his enclosure, and he climbs all the time, however his nails are long and when he grabs you, OUCH! Any sugestions?

Are some of the branches in his cage a larger diameter than his feet can reach around? If he has to dig the tips of his claws into thicker branches rather than wrap his toes all the way around them it might help. But, I usually just wear a long sleeved shirt...melleri have HUGE mitts and a powerful grip!
